Transaction 859fd938a775644f3e16b8118edb62bda9e1d36772a3e5df645b5ea0cc4a328a
1 Input
1 Output
-
859fd938a775644f3e16b8118edb62bda9e1d36772a3e5df645b5ea0cc4a328a:0
- value
- 623831
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aca7f8fcee82a06ab2d7e6b8831e3cab33273266 OP_EQUAL
- address
- 3HRwNUoHsrjjkRvi4vQbc1ubtpXwjyhzDo